Update – At an event outside of Mobile World Congress organized by Nothing, we were able to see its new inexpensive mobile in person. Like some other new devices (ahem, Samsung Galaxy Ring), the Nothing Phone (2a) was in a display case.
This means that we haven’t been able to touch the new mobile, but it’s enough to be able to see the back of this phone in detail (2a). This is the element that changes the most compared to the two previous generations thanks to this kind of route where the charging coil of the Phone (1) and the Phone (2) was located.
We can see the system of three LEDs around the camera module, the side volume and lock buttons (in a black color which stands out a lot from the rest of the mobile) and a small glimpse of the flat screen.

Maintain the essence of Nothing
We can think that Nothing already has a cheap cell phone called Nothing Phone (1). It is true that with the launch of the Nothing Phone (2) which entered a higher category, the company did not abandon its first mobile phone and it continued to be sold at a very attractive price.
However, it is not a mid-range mobile phone as such, a gap that this Nothing Phone (2a) aims to fill. First of all and It is clear that design is important for the company, and here it is:
In the main image you have and in this GIF where we can see it in full body, you can see that the camera module has changed position compared to the other models and, in addition, We can’t clearly see the charging coil that we had in both phone (1) and phone (2).. We don’t know if this will mean no wireless charging on this model, so we’ll have to keep waiting.
What we have is the LED taillight system. Well more or less. And the fact is that their numbers have been significantly reduced compared to their older brothers, but at least this trademark has been preserved since the first generation.
We haven’t gotten an image of the front yet and, as we said, there are no official features beyond something that remains very important: the SoC and RAM. A few days ago the company confirmed in a message in What the phone (2a) will mount the MediaTek Dimensity 7200 Proa modified version of this processor which should offer excellent performance on a daily basis.
Additionally, they claim that this Pro model has been customized between MediaTek and Nothing itself to provide better performance. We will see if this collaboration results in better software/hardware communication. And the SoC will be accompanied by 12 GB of RAM.
